Anthemis brachycarpa is a species of flowering plant in the family Asteraceae. It is native to Israel.[1][2]

Description

[edit]

Anthemis brachycarpa is an annual species.[3] The plant has alternate, dissected leaves, and daisy-like composite flower heads flowering in spring.[4] The fruits are achenes.[5]

Habitat and distribution

[edit]

Anthemis brachycarpa prefers light soil containing a low amount of limestone, and grows especially well in red sandy soils in its native Mediterranean climate.[2] It is limited in natural distribution to a few locations on the Sharon plain in western Israel,[4] where it is critically endangered.[1][2]

Names

[edit]

In Hebrew the plant is called קַחְוָן קְצַר-פֵּרוֹת[3] The specific epithet brachycarpa is in Greek and means "short-fruited."[6]
